الفوترة بين الشركات (B2B) في السعودية: المتطلبات والممارسات
فوترة B2B في السعودية لها متطلبات قانونية ومحاسبية وضريبية مختلفة عن B2C. تعرّف على الشروط الإلزامية وفق ZATCA وأفضل الممارسات لإدارة علاقات الفوترة بين الشركات.
الفوترة بين الشركات (B2B) تختلف جوهرياً عن الفوترة للمستهلكين الأفراد (B2C) — ليس فقط في الحجم والتعقيد، بل في المتطلبات القانونية والضريبية والمحاسبية ودورة الموافقة على الدفع. في المملكة العربية السعودية، حيث تتسارع وتيرة الرقمنة المالية ومتطلبات ZATCA، أصبحت إتقان فوترة B2B ضرورة تشغيلية لكل شركة تبيع لشركات أخرى.
في هذا المقال نُقدّم الدليل الشامل لفوترة B2B في السعودية: المتطلبات القانونية والضريبية، دورة الموافقة على الدفع المعتادة في الشركات السعودية، كيفية إدارة اعتراضات الفواتير، وأفضل الممارسات التي تُحوّل الفوترة من عبء إداري إلى أداة علاقات تجارية.
المتطلبات الإلزامية لفاتورة B2B في السعودية
وفق نظام ضريبة القيمة المضافة ونظام الفوترة الإلكترونية ZATCA، الفاتورة الضريبية المُوجَّهة لشركة يجب أن تتضمن البيانات التالية كحد أدنى:
بيانات البائع الإلزامية:
- اسم الشركة البائعة الكامل وفق السجل التجاري
- العنوان (المدينة، الحي، الرمز البريدي)
- الرقم الضريبي (VAT Number) المكوّن من 15 رقماً (يبدأ وينتهي بـ 3)
- رقم السجل التجاري
بيانات المشتري الإلزامية (B2B فقط):
- اسم الشركة المشترية
- الرقم الضريبي للمشتري (إذا كان مسجّلاً في ضريبة القيمة المضافة)
- عنوان المشتري
بيانات الفاتورة الإلزامية:
- رقم تسلسلي فريد (Sequential Invoice Number)
- تاريخ الإصدار
- تاريخ توريد البضاعة/الخدمة إذا اختلف عن تاريخ الإصدار
- وصف تفصيلي للبنود: الكمية، الوحدة، سعر الوحدة، الإجمالي
- الخصومات إن وُجدت
- المبلغ الخاضع للضريبة (Taxable Amount)
- نسبة ضريبة القيمة المضافة ومبلغها (15% كحد معتاد)
- المبلغ الإجمالي شاملاً الضريبة
- UUID فريد (في المرحلة الثانية من الفوترة الإلكترونية)
- التوقيع الرقمي (في المرحلة الثانية)
آليات ضريبة القيمة المضافة في B2B
الميزة الجوهرية لفاتورة B2B من الناحية الضريبية: حق استرداد ضريبة المدخلات (Input VAT Recovery).
مثال: شركة "الأمانة للمطابخ" في جدة تشتري أدوات من شركة توريد بـ 80,000 ريال + ضريبة 12,000 ريال = 92,000 ريال. لكنها خلال نفس الفترة باعت مطابخ بقيمة 500,000 ريال وجمعت ضريبة 75,000 ريال.
في الإقرار الضريبي:
- ضريبة مخرجات (مُحصَّلة من عملاء): 75,000 ريال
- ضريبة مدخلات (مدفوعة للموردين): (12,000) ريال
- الضريبة المستحقة للدفع لـ ZATCA: 63,000 ريال
هذا الفارق يجعل الفاتورة الضريبية الكاملة لـ B2B شرطاً لا يمكن التنازل عنه من المشتري — لأنها الوثيقة الوحيدة التي تُثبت حقه في خصم ضريبة المدخلات.
دورة الموافقة على الفواتير في الشركات السعودية
أحد أكبر مصادر التأخير في تحصيل فواتير B2B هو عدم فهم دورة الموافقة الداخلية للعميل. معظم الشركات السعودية المتوسطة والكبيرة تعمل بهذا النظام:
| المرحلة | المسؤول | المدة المعتادة | ما يمكن أن يتعثر |
|---|---|---|---|
| استلام الفاتورة | موظف المشتريات | 1-3 أيام | الفاتورة وصلت للبريد العام لا للمسؤول |
| التحقق من الاستلام | المخزن / المشروع | 2-5 أيام | لا أذن استلام مطابق للفاتورة |
| مطابقة المستندات | حسابات الدائنين | 3-7 أيام | عدم تطابق أمر الشراء أو الكميات |
| الموافقة على الدفع | المدير المالي | 1-3 أيام | المدير في إجازة أو الميزانية مُستنفَدة |
| صرف الشيك/التحويل | الخزينة | 1-5 أيام | دورة دفع أسبوعية/شهرية محددة |
الدرس: في شركة متوسطة سعودية، الدورة الكاملة قد تستغرق 15-25 يوماً بعد استلام الفاتورة — حتى قبل حساب شروط الدفع Net 30. إرسال الفاتورة في اليوم الأول وتأكيد وصولها هو أهم إجراء للتحصيل في الوقت.
مطابقة أمر الشراء (PO Matching)
الشركات الكبيرة في السعودية تشترط "المطابقة الثلاثية" قبل الدفع:
- أمر الشراء (Purchase Order - PO): وثيقة تُصدرها الشركة المشترية تُفوّض الشراء
- الفاتورة: ترسلها أنت كبائع
- أذن الاستلام (Goods Receipt Note - GRN): تُصدره إدارة المستودعات عند استلام البضاعة
إذا لم تتطابق هذه الوثائق الثلاث في الكميات والأسعار والأصناف، تُوقف الفاتورة للمراجعة. أهم النقاط: استوضح رقم أمر الشراء من العميل قبل إصدار الفاتورة، وأدرجه في الفاتورة بشكل بارز.
اعتراضات الفواتير: كيف تُعالجها
في فوترة B2B، الاعتراض على الفاتورة شائع ولا يعني بالضرورة حسن النية أو سوءها من المشتري. أنواع الاعتراضات الشائعة:
- اعتراض على السعر: "السعر أعلى من المتفق عليه في العقد" — الحل: احتفظ بنسخة من العرض المقبول وأمر الشراء مرجعاً. إذا كان الخطأ منك، أصدر إشعاراً دائناً للفارق.
- اعتراض على الكمية: "استلمنا 80 وحدة لا 100" — الحل: أذن الاستلام الموقّع حاسم. أصدر إشعاراً دائناً للوحدات الـ 20 غير المستلمة.
- اعتراض على الضريبة: "أنتم غير مسجّلين في الضريبة" — الحل: أرفق شهادة تسجيل ضريبي مع كل فاتورة جديدة.
- بيانات ناقصة: "الفاتورة لا تحمل رقم أمر الشراء" — الحل: اعتمد نموذج فاتورة يشمل حقل رقم PO.
أفضل الممارسات في فوترة B2B
- أرسل الفاتورة فور الانتهاء من التوريد — لا تتراكم الفواتير للنهاية
- أدرج رقم أمر الشراء في كل فاتورة — يُقلّص الاعتراضات 50%
- تأكد من وصول الفاتورة للشخص المعني — لا للبريد العام
- وضّح شروط الدفع بجلاء — التاريخ الاستحقاق بالأرقام لا بالعبارات
- رقّم فواتيرك تسلسلياً بلا فجوات — الفجوات تستدعي أسئلة ZATCA
- أرفق تفاصيل الدفع في الفاتورة — IBAN، اسم البنك، رقم الحساب
- فعّل الفوترة الإلكترونية مبكراً — الشركات الكبيرة تُفضّل الموردين القادرين على الفوترة الإلكترونية
دمج الفاتورة في سير عمل إلكتروني
التحوّل الكبير في فوترة B2B السعودية مع المرحلة الثانية من ZATCA هو إمكانية دمج الفواتير في سير عمل إلكتروني كامل:
- البائع يُصدر فاتورة XML من نظام ERP
- الفاتورة تُرسَل إلى ZATCA للمقاصة في ثوانٍ
- الفاتورة المُعتمَدة تُرسَل للمشتري تلقائياً
- نظام ERP للمشتري يستقبلها آلياً ويُطابقها مع أمر الشراء
- في حال التطابق، تُوافَق للدفع تلقائياً بدون تدخل بشري
هذا السير العمل يُقلّص دورة الدفع من 25-30 يوماً إلى 5-10 أيام في الشركات التي تبنّته. رَقْمَنَة كنظام ERP سعودي متكامل يدعم هذا السير العمل بالكامل.
- الرقم الضريبي للبائع والمشتري موجودان
- رقم أمر الشراء (PO) مُدرَج إذا طُلب
- البنود موصوفة بتفصيل — لا بنود مبهمة
- ضريبة القيمة المضافة 15% مُحتسَبة ومُظهَرة بوضوح
- تاريخ الاستحقاق بالأرقام (مثلاً: 15/07/2025)
- تفاصيل الحساب البنكي (IBAN + اسم البنك)
- توقيع رقمي + UUID (في المرحلة الثانية من ZATCA)
- مُرسَلة للشخص المعني لا للبريد العام
الأسئلة الشائعة
هل يمكنني إصدار فاتورة B2B لشركة لا تملك رقماً ضريبياً؟
نعم، إذا كانت الشركة المشترية غير ملزمة بالتسجيل في ضريبة القيمة المضافة (إيراداتها دون 375,000 ريال)، تُصدر الفاتورة الضريبية باسمها وعنوانها دون رقم ضريبي. لكن في هذه الحالة، المشتري لا يستطيع استرداد ضريبة المدخلات (لأنه غير مسجّل أصلاً). لا تزال الفاتورة صحيحة قانونياً.
ماذا أفعل إذا رفض العميل الدفع بحجة عدم وجود أمر شراء؟
إذا قدّمت خدماتك بناءً على تفويض شفهي أو بريد إلكتروني ولا يوجد PO رسمي، توثيقك للاتفاق بالبريد الإلكتروني هو حجتك. تعلّم من الحادثة: لا تبدأ أي عمل بدون PO أو على الأقل موافقة مكتوبة. للمستقبل، ضع في عقودك نصاً: "البدء في تقديم الخدمة إقراراً ضمنياً بأمر الشراء."
هل يجب إصدار فاتورة منفصلة لكل أمر شراء؟
الأفضل نعم — فاتورة لكل PO تُبسّط المطابقة والمراجعة. بعض الشركات تُصدر فاتورة دورية (شهرية) تجمع عدة POs من نفس العميل — هذا مقبول إذا أدرجت أرقام جميع أوامر الشراء المُدرَجة في الفاتورة الإجمالية.
كيف أتعامل مع عميل B2B يطلب تأجيل الدفع بسبب "ظروف السيولة"؟
قبل الموافقة، قيّم: هل هذا عميل قيّم طويل الأمد يمرّ بظرف مؤقت؟ إذا نعم، وافق على تقسيط مكتوب لا على تأجيل مفتوح. اطلب: اعترافاً خطياً بالدين + خطة سداد بتواريخ محددة + ربما ضماناً (شيك آجل). التأجيل المفتوح بدون توثيق هو بداية الدين المعدوم.
ما متطلبات أرشفة فواتير B2B وفق ZATCA؟
وفق نظام ضريبة القيمة المضافة السعودي، يجب الاحتفاظ بكل الفواتير الضريبية وسجلاتها لمدة لا تقل عن ست سنوات من تاريخ الإصدار. الأرشفة الإلكترونية مقبولة ومُفضَّلة. في المرحلة الثانية من ZATCA، الفواتير المُرسَلة للهيئة محفوظة تلقائياً في منصتها أيضاً.
مع رَقْمَنَة، أصدر فواتير B2B مكتملة المتطلبات، تتبّع دورات الموافقة لدى عملائك، وأتمت التذكيرات والتقارير — كل ذلك في نظام سحابي سعودي مصمّم للأعمال في المملكة.
ابدأ مجاناً في رَقْمَنَةكاتب المقالة
فريق تحرير رَقْمَنَة
A team specialized in accounting and business management technology, delivering practical content for Arab businesses.